055ZS-04
DTC
B1188/56
SHORT IN SQUIB (2ND STEP) CIRCUIT (TO
B+)
CIRCUIT DESCRIPTION
The P squib (2nd step) circuit consists of the airbag sensor assy center and instrument panel passenger
airbag assy.
It causes the SRS to deploy when the SRS deployment conditions are satisfied.
DTC B1188/56 is recorded when a B+ short is detected in the P squib (2nd step) circuit.
DTC No.
DTC Detecting Condition
Trouble Area
F Short circuit in P squib (2nd step) wire harness (to B+)
F Instrument panel passenger airbag assy (P squib, 2nd step)
B1188/56
F P squib (2nd step) malfunction
F Airbag sensor assy center
F Airbag sensor assy center malfunction
F Instrument panel wire

055Y1-04
DTC
B0100/13
SHORT IN D SQUIB CIRCUIT
CIRCUIT DESCRIPTION
The D squib circuit consists of the airbag sensor assy center, spiral cable sub-assy and horn button assy.
It causes the SRS to deploy when the SRS deployment conditions are satisfied.
DTC B0100/13 is recorded when a short is detected in the D squib circuit.
DTC No.
DTC Detecting Condition
Trouble Area
F Short circuit between D+ wire harness and D- wire har-
F Horn button assy (D squib)
ness of squib
F Spiral cable sub-assy
B0100/13
F D squib malfunction
F Airbag sensor assy center
F Spiral cable sub-assy malfunction
F Instrument panel wire
F Airbag sensor assy center malfunction

055Y2-04
DTC
B0101/14
OPEN IN D SQUIB CIRCUIT
CIRCUIT DESCRIPTION
The D squib circuit consists of the airbag sensor assy center, spiral cable sub-assy and horn button assy.
It causes the SRS to deploy when the SRS deployment conditions are satisfied.
DTC B0101/14 is recorded when an open is detected in the D squib circuit.
DTC No.
DTC Detecting Condition
Trouble Area
F Open circuit in D+ wire harness or D- wire harness of squib
F Horn button assy (D squib)
F D squib malfunction
F Spiral cable sub-assy
B0101/14
F Spiral cable sub-assy malfunction
F Airbag sensor assy center
F Airbag sensor assy center malfunction
F Instrument panel wire
